Footnotes
SPELLCHECK was well placed tracking outside down the back straight, continued outside two wide measuring the leader on the turn, was urged for more under a right-handed crop at the quarter pole, took closer order in the heat of the battle outside three wide in upper stretch for the top spot and under a vigorous ride in the final furlong got up in the shadow of the wire winning the bob at the finish line. MATHEMATICAL sat all alone well held on the fence keeping a close eye on the frontrunner, patiently waited for the cue to go rating kindly behind the leader on the bend, shifted out off the pacesetter looming a menacing presence between foes in upper stretch, fought on determinedly between horses arguing up top on the last eighth of a mile but was denied for the win at the wire by a head nod. REGAL AFFAIR was brushed by the outside rival on the start, settled into stride seeing the field midway down the backside, travelled three wide on the turn catching up to runners by the quarter pole, moved from the three path in upper stretch getting to the rail with a sixteenth to run and exploded on the fence in the late going but just came up shy getting to the winner at the finish line. VEGAS ROAD stumbled breaking out on the start, recovered while hard held assuming command loose up top by the five eighths pole, cruised along unopposed in hand around the turn, still was stubbornly holding on inside in mid-stretch, was asking for the wire with runners bearing down on both sides while in the two path with a sixteenth remaining but faded between runners in very deep stretch lasting at the wire for a minor placing. DEFINITE DIVA had one beaten along the backside, travelled four wide around foes foe making little impact through the turn, swung out widest in the six-path finding her best stride late outside of runners at the top of the lane and closed in late almost getting up for a minor share in the end. LORRAINE'S BEAUTY had a slow start trailing in the beginning, rushed up along the backside then was taken a hold of at the half sitting behind the front three runners, was scrubbed on for more run but could not keep up to the leaders on the turn at the five sixteenths pole, shifted to the four path for the drive but could only run on evenly making little impact in the final furlong. SCAT HUMOR settled on the outside of two others in midfield, offered a brief turn of foot three wide on the turn from the three eighths pole until the quarter marker, angled to the five path straightening out for home but stalled between runners in the final furlong. LET'S GO SOUPER stumbled to her nose losing her footing soon after leaving the gate, recouped to sit in midfield between runners at the half, retreated throughout the turn under little coaxing, well relegated to the rear on the rail at the top of the lane and was wrapped up inside of runners by the sixteenth pole.
